Porch Concrete Pouring in Salt Lake City, UT
Porch concrete pouring services involve the installation of new concrete slabs for porches, patios, and entryways on residential properties. This service covers a variety of projects, including constructing new porches, replacing existing concrete, or extending outdoor living spaces.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the work, the types of finishes available, and the durability of the poured concrete to ensure it meets their aesthetic and functional needs.
Before requesting porch concrete pouring, homeowners should consider factors such as the size and design of the project, the location and ground conditions, and any necessary permits or approvals. It’s also helpful to discuss preferred concrete finishes, color options, and the expected lifespan of the installation. Clear communication about these details can help ensure the finished porch aligns with the property’s style and provides a long-lasting outdoor feature.

Porch Concrete Pouring Questions
What types of projects require concrete pouring? Concrete pouring is commonly used for driveways, patios, sidewalks, and foundation slabs around homes and properties.
How thick should a concrete slab be for residential use? Typically, residential concrete slabs are poured at a thickness of 4 to 6 inches, depending on load requirements.
What preparations are needed before pouring concrete? The area should be cleared, leveled, and properly reinforced with formwork and rebar to ensure a stable pour.
Is decorative finishing available for poured concrete? Yes, options such as stamping, staining, and polishing can enhance the appearance of concrete surfaces.
